Amazon Seller Central offers a variety of career opportunities across multiple roles in e-commerce, from entry-level positions to executive leadership. Salaries vary depending on experience, role, responsibilities, and geography. Here’s an in-depth breakdown of average salaries, growth potential, and tenure for each role. The Trainee Amazon Seller Specialist is an entry-level position for beginners who are learning to use Seller Central tools, assisting with product listings, and supporting account management. Professionals in this role typically earn between $25,000 and $35,000 per year and spend an average of 6 to 12 months gaining foundational skills. This role serves as a starting point for aspiring e-commerce professionals, providing essential knowledge for career progression. The Amazon Seller Training Coordinator focuses on onboarding new sellers, conducting training sessions, and assisting with initial account setups. This position offers an average salary of $35,000 to $45,000 and typically requires 1 to 2 years to gain experience in training and coordination. Professionals develop valuable skills in mentoring and supporting sellers while building internal training expertise. Junior E-commerce Analysts support analytics, reporting, and monitoring of seller performance. They generally earn between $40,000 and $50,000 per year with an average tenure of 1 to 2 years. These roles involve analyzing sales data, competitor performance, and inventory trends. The demand for e-commerce analysts has grown by 18% between 2022 and 2024. Seller Account Managers handle day-to-day account operations, including listing optimization, ad campaigns, and customer interactions. This role offers an average salary of $50,000 to $65,000 and a typical tenure of 2 to 3 years. Professionals in this position bridge operational tasks with strategic decision-making to ensure account health and growth. Senior Marketplace Strategists are responsible for long-term growth planning, managing campaigns, sales forecasting, and coordinating cross-functional teams. The average salary for this role ranges from $70,000 to $95,000, with an expected tenure of 2 to 4 years. This position requires strategic thinking and leadership in managing multiple seller accounts. Lead Product Listing Coordinators oversee product listing teams and ensure SEO optimization and brand consistency across Amazon. Salaries range from $60,000 to $80,000, and professionals typically stay in this role for 2 to 3 years. This position is key for enhancing product visibility and maximizing conversions. Inventory Management Supervisors monitor stock levels, FBA shipments, and returns to maintain operational efficiency. This role offers salaries between $55,000 and $75,000 with a tenure of 2 to 3 years. Supervisors play a critical role in reducing stockouts and optimizing supply chain processes. Customer Service Team Leads oversee support teams, monitor key performance indicators, and handle escalations. They earn between $50,000 and $70,000, typically working 1 to 2 years in this role.
